Why a 400W Solar Controller Matters in Today's Energy Landscape
With global solar capacity projected to reach 2.3 terawatts by 2025 (SolarPower Europe), mid-range controllers like the 400W model have become essential components. These devices bridge the gap between small residential systems and large industrial installations.
Top 5 Applications of 400W Solar Controllers
- Residential solar panel arrays
- RV and marine power systems
- Telecommunication towers
- Agricultural irrigation setups
- Emergency backup systems

Pro Tip: Always match your controller's voltage rating with your solar panels. A 400W controller at 12V handles 33A, but the same unit at 24V manages 16.5A.

Choosing the Right 400W Solar Controller
Consider these three critical factors:
- MPPT vs PWM technology
- Temperature compensation range
- Load control capabilities

FAQ: 400W Solar Controllers
Can a 400W controller handle multiple solar panels?
Yes, if the total wattage doesn't exceed 400W. For example: 4x100W panels or 2x200W panels in proper configuration.
What's the lifespan of a quality controller?
Typically 7-10 years with proper maintenance, though environmental factors affect durability.
